来吧,咱们一起创建一个名为“customer”的索引,然后查看集群中的所有索引:

PUT /customer?pretty
GET /_cat/indices?v

第一个命令使用PUT创建了一个名为customer的索引。我们简单的在命令后追加了一个pretty参数,用于将JSON类型的返回值格式化后打印在控制台。

我们也可以使用POST MAN操作,我们会得到类似下图所示的返回结果:

第二个命令的结果告诉我们(为方便查看,我直接在浏览器中打开了链接:http://localhost:9200/_cat/indices?v),现在我们有了一个名为customer的索引,它有5个主分片和1个副本(默认),并且当前该索引包含0个文档。

 


你可能也会注意到customer索引当前为黄色(yellow)状态。回顾咱们之前的知识黄色(yellow)表示某些副本还未被分配。导致如此的原因是Elasticsearch默认只为索引创建一个副本。因为我们当前只有一个节点在运行,所以副本在额外的节点加入当前集群前是无法被分配的。只要该副本被分配到第二个节点上,该索引的运行状态将会变成绿色(green)

 

本文系本人根据官方文档的翻译,能力有限、水平一般,如果对想学习Elasticsearch的朋友有帮助,将是本人的莫大荣幸。

https://www.elastic.co/guide/en/elasticsearch/reference/current/_create_an_index.html

 posted on 2017-04-26 23:59  段子手6哥  阅读(201)  评论(0编辑  收藏  举报